def evaluate( self, data, batch_size=32, feature_cols=None, label_cols=None, auto_shard_files=False, ): """ Evaluate model. :param data: evaluation data. It can be XShards, Spark DataFrame, tf.data.Dataset. If data is XShards, each partition is a dictionary of {'x': feature, 'y': label}, where feature(label) is a numpy array or a tuple of numpy arrays. If data is tf.data.Dataset, each element is a tuple of input tensors. :param batch_size: batch size per thread. :param feature_cols: feature_cols: feature column names if train data is Spark DataFrame. :param label_cols: label column names if train data is Spark DataFrame. :param auto_shard_files: whether to automatically detect if the dataset is file-based and and apply sharding on files, otherwise sharding on records. Default is False. :return: evaluation result as a dictionary of {'metric name': metric value} """ assert self.metrics is not None, \ "metrics is None, it should not be None in evaluate" if isinstance(data, DataFrame): assert feature_cols is not None, \ "feature columns is None; it should not be None in evaluation" assert label_cols is not None, \ "label columns is None; it should not be None in evaluation" dataset = to_dataset( data, batch_size=-1, batch_per_thread=batch_size, validation_data=None, feature_cols=feature_cols, label_cols=label_cols, hard_code_batch_size=False, sequential_order=True, shuffle=False, auto_shard_files=auto_shard_files, ) flat_inputs = nest.flatten(self.inputs) flat_labels = nest.flatten(self.labels) return evaluate_metrics(flat_inputs + flat_labels, sess=self.sess, dataset=dataset, metrics=self.metrics)
